TCM Perspective on Sports Injuries
Traditional Chinese Medicine views sports injuries as disruptions in the body’s internal balance.
Key Concepts:
- Qi Stagnation: Injury blocks the flow of energy
- Blood Stasis: Poor circulation leads to swelling and pain
- Meridian Imbalance: Disrupted pathways affect movement and recovery
The goal of TCM is to restore balance, improve circulation, and support the body’s natural healing process.

Core TCM Treatments for Sports Injuries
1. Acupuncture
Acupuncture is a key treatment for sports injuries.
Benefits:
- Reduces inflammation
- Improves blood flow
- Relieves pain
- Accelerates healing
It is especially effective for chronic conditions.
2. Tuina Massage
Tuina is a therapeutic massage targeting muscles and joints.
Benefits:
- Releases muscle tension
- Improves flexibility
- Enhances circulation
- Speeds up recovery
3. Bone Setting (跌打)
Bone setting helps realign joints and treat injuries.
Best for:
- Sprains
- Joint misalignment
- Sports trauma
4. Herbal Medicine
Herbal therapy supports internal healing.
Functions:
- Reduces swelling
- Strengthens muscles and tendons
- Improves circulation
5. Cupping Therapy
Cupping is widely used for recovery.
Benefits:
- Improves blood flow
- Relieves muscle tightness
- Speeds up healing

What to Expect During Your First Visit
Consultation
The practitioner will:
- Assess your injury history
- Evaluate posture and movement
- Perform pulse and tongue diagnosis
Diagnosis
You may be diagnosed with:
- Qi stagnation
- Blood stasis
- Internal imbalance
Treatment Plan
Includes:
- Acupuncture
- Tuina massage
- Herbal prescriptions
Recovery Timeline
Recovery depends on the severity of the injury:
- Mild injuries: 1–2 weeks
- Moderate injuries: 3–6 weeks
- Chronic conditions: Long-term management
Consistency is essential for optimal results.

Cost of TCM Treatment in Singapore
Typical pricing:
- Consultation: $20–$50
- Acupuncture: $40–$100
- Tuina Massage: $60–$120
- Herbal Medicine: $30–$100
